What you’ll do 

The Azure Security Engineer will join an information security team with highly skilled, collaborative practitioners using the latest tools working to bring information security to the next level across the technical and cultural environment. You will influence conversations and implement technical decisions at a strategic level.  

Key Activities 

  • Work with a variety of security efforts that span application and network level initiatives.
  • Contribute to cloud product roadmap, which includes Logging, Monitoring, Containerization, Alerting, Secrets Management, and Artifactory
  • Guide bulk application transfers into the cloud, containerization of applications, and deployment of applications to cloud environments.
  • Drive collaboration with other teams to engineer and manage the monitoring infrastructure, from data collection to archiving.
  • Integrate Hashicorp Vault Enterprise workflows with Kubernetes, Logging, Monitoring and Alerting in client’s enterprise cloud services
  • Work within a cross-functional team of engineers to specify, design, develop, test, and implement cloud services and solutions 
  • Develop cloud solutions and assist in implementations regarding DevOps, SRE, and Cloud Architecture. 
  • Automate routine cloud deployment, administration, and monitoring tasks 
  • Document tooling for use by engineers in the development, deployment, and operation of their services.  

Qualifications 

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Information Technology or equivalent technical work experience 
  • 5+ years experience supporting cloud-based solutions in Azure
  • 2+ years experience orchestrating/managing container resources (Kubernetes) 
  • 2+ years experience building and managing cloud monitoring infrastructure (Splunk, Grafana, or similar)
  • 2+ years experience with enterprise secrets management tools, such as Vault Enterprise
  • Experience working within multiple subscription cloud environments
  • Experience using infrastructure as code (IaC) to manage cloud resources 
  • Significant experience in a client-facing consulting capacity with noteworthy self-awareness of communication and perception working at all levels of the organization from engineering to business strategy. 
  • Ability to both work independently with minimal direction and to collaborate effectively with local and remote teams with a strong customer focus. 

Preferred Qualifications 

  • Relevant professional security and cloud certifications, such as CISSP, CCSP, or similar.
  • Experience across various Azure security services and tools, including Sentinel, Azure Policy, Security Center, etc
  • Experience working within at least one other major cloud service provider
